While we’re on Fiesta. New safety guidelines were announced for Fiesta De Los Reyes in Market Square. Expect additional security, metal detectors, earlier end times, a bag policy, and designated entrances. (San Antonio Express-News)

The hit video game “Stardew Valley” is getting the symphonic treatment with “Stardew Valley: Symphony of Seasons” coming to the Majestic Theatre on Feb. 3, 2026. The concert features a 35-piece orchestra performing the game’s music, accompanied by footage projected on the screen. Tickets go on sale tomorrow at 9 a.m.
